Summary:The Encyclopedia of Pediatric Surgery provides an up-to-date and comprehensive analysis of current practice in the field. It is divided into six sections that focus on newborn surgery, general pediatric surgery, tumor surgery, trauma, transplantation, and pediatric urology surgery. Detailed descriptions of surgical techniques and pre- and postoperative management are provided by experts from various parts of the world. The result is an international reference on the surgical management of both common and rare diseases of infants and children that will be an ideal source of information and guidance for pediatric surgeons, pediatric urologists, and general surgeons with a special interest in surgical disorders in children
